| Type | Example | How to handle |
|---|---|---|
| Known | Create a standard authenticated dashboard | Estimate from experience |
| Known unknown | Can the payment provider support the refund rules? | Research or technical spike |
| Unknown unknown | Unexpected vendor limitation | Use contingency and early integration |
Early in a project, “21 working days” is usually invented precision. “Three to five weeks” is more honest, provided you can explain what keeps the work near three and what pushes it toward five.

A usable estimate For one experienced engineer, the MVP is approximately three to five weeks, assuming we use hosted authentication, a hosted payment checkout, and an existing design system. A production pilot is approximately six to eight weeks. The largest uncertainties are refund rules and physical-access integration.
Do not defend an old number after its assumptions have failed. Re-estimate after the first integration, after a technical spike, when scope changes, or when the delivery level moves from demo to pilot.
Explain why the number changed “The estimate changed from four weeks to six because the new requirement adds custom authorization and a migration. Here is the added work and the available trade-off.”
A defensible estimate A good estimate is not a confident number. It is a range with visible assumptions and risks.
